#78d151 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#78d151 is composed of 47.1% red, 82%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 61.2%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 101.7 degrees, a saturation of 58.2% and a lightness of 56.9%. #78d151 color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ffa2 with #00a300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#78d151

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060c03 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.

Tones of #78d151

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f968c is the less saturated color, while #67fb27 is the most saturated one.
